What is noise cancelling?

Noise cancelling is also known as active noise reduction. This technology muffles sound from the environment by creating anti-noise. This is done by microphones on the outside of the noise-cancelling headphones. These pick up external sound, analyse it and subsequently turn it into counter noise. The effect? Silencing of external sounds. This is great because it makes it unnecessary to turn up the volume when you're in a noisy environment. Noise cancelling is, therefore, better for your ears and the life span of the battery.

Active and passive noise cancelling

Passive noise cancellation is the automatic muting of ambient noise when you put on over-ear, on-ear or in-ear headphones. Active noise cancellation goes further than that. It excludes outside noises completely by producing a counter noise. This is the technique called noise cancelling.

When to use noise cancelling?

Noise cancelling is most effective when there is constant and monotonous ambient noise. Think of air conditioners, aeroplanes and engines. The headphones can easily muffle these sounds by producing anti-noise. The headphones also effortlessly filter out the noise of people talking. But what if someone is talking to you directly from nearby? If so, you can hear just that person. This is because the headphones are not completely soundproof and still allow sound to pass through.

On- and over-ear

On-ear and over-ear headphones both perform well at passive noise reduction. The more your ears are covered, the less sound from outside comes in. That attenuating effect is reinforced when there is also active noise cancellation. This is called active noise reduction or noise cancelling.
